(62,444 posts)This is a horribly-written article with an even worse headline, but the maneuvering is about swapping seats to avoid term limits:
https://www.politico.com/news/2019/10/31/graham-judiciary-chairmanship-grassley-062993
Graham took over the panel this year from Grassley, who left to chair the Senate Finance Committee.
In an interview Thursday, Graham said Grassley asked to come back after his tenure on the Senate Finance Committee. Graham responded absolutely.
Love Chuck Grassley. Thats the way the Senate works, Graham said. He took the Finance Committee so I could be chairman, and hell come back and fill out his time, and Ill come back, and somebody else will come along.
Senate Republicans allow their members to chair a committee for six years in total, regularly leading to rounds of musical chairs as senators face committee term limits.
